I talked with a guy in my area that is selling an '01 E55 with 12k miles on it; all of them in the last two years. As the story goes, he bought it from a guy that bought it new (254 miles when he took it home) and sold it in '06 with (311 miles); it was garaged the whole time.
What do you think about the reliability of a vehicle like this? My general thoughts are that the AMG engine was made to be driven and the 6 years of sitting was probably hard on it. Thoughts?

He makes a good point regarding "issues" and "reliability" on a car that sat for 6 years! 
I would still take it hands down BUT I would check for leaks (head, intake, seals, trans, diff, p/s, etc...). Check the climate control system too since it sat for such a long time there may be leaks too in the A/C system... Did it sit in a climate controlled garage? If so, then that's a good thing... Go with your instincts after you examined/drove it thoroughly. A PPI wouldn't hurt. But what a find?!! I wonder how much you're paying for this gem?

as long as its been stored in a dry garage it should still be like brand new.
check for rust along the tops of the doors by pulling the rubber back as water/moister can collect there. Apart from that check all the normal things you would check when buying a second hand car
